Luxembourgish

Etymology

From (deprecated template usage) [etyl] Old High German frī, from (deprecated template usage) [etyl] Proto-Germanic *frijaz. Cognate with German frei, Dutch vrij, English free, West Frisian frij.

Pronunciation

Adjective

fräi (masculine fräien, neuter fräit, comparative méi fräi, superlative am fräisten)

  1. free
